Abstract

A method of constructing an adaptive multiply accumulate layer in a convolutional neural network, including determining an activation data map width, an activation data map height, a channel depth, a batch, a kernel width, a kernel height and a filter set number, setting a first dimension of an adaptive multiplier layer based on the activation data map width, setting a second dimension of the adaptive multiplier layer based on the channel depth, setting a third dimension of the adaptive multiplier layer based on the filter set number and constructing the adaptive multiplier layer based on the first dimension, the second dimension and the third dimension.
